Output 3ecfdff388731af4d8fc0c35a58e955c1a7c7be12eb84862459559b018f0069c:32

value
5789408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1dde14b096198c36ce99fb74e8915ff3f279a23 OP_EQUAL
address
3HuVKzbxN9EPdiohfMKG4jVSBiJieDVjW3
transaction
3ecfdff388731af4d8fc0c35a58e955c1a7c7be12eb84862459559b018f0069c
spent
true